Book excerpt: Frequently dealing in sci-fi, erotica and the intersection between the two genres, Lala's comics are often an expression of her 'corporeal ambivalence', feeling at odds with her body. Indeed, her characters seem liquid and often lack solidity of line, endlessly morphing into new shapes and blurring into the landscapes in which they exist. The way we show ourselves to the world and the masks we wear are recurring themes in Lala's work. Depicting vulnerability, touch and tender moments of contact between characters injects a sense of realism to Lala's otherworldly imagery.
